ECOl'car project consists on the transformation (retrofit) of Euro V diesel school coaches to natural gas Euro VI ones, replacing the diesel engine by the CNG equivalent. Developed by CRMT, near from Lyon, this solution enhances circular economy and meets multiple sustainable development challenges such as:
- Extending the useful life of the vehicle,
- Reusing rather than replacing and thus limiting the consumption of resources,
- Drastically reducing pollutant and greenhouse gas emissions
- Allowing coaches to continue to operate in Low Emissions Zones (LEZ).

After several phases of study and validation, the final adjustments have been made and the coach is now 100% operational. It will be available on the external exhibition area of SOLUTRANS, for you to discover it and chat with our experts who will be pleased to answer to your questions.
This project was possible thanks to various technical supports, in particular from IVECO Bus, who facilitated the access to the necessary information for the development of the BioNGV retrofit solution, but also by ensuring its compliance with the brand's processes. Support also came from VOITH Turbo, who proposed a technical upgrade of the DIWA automatic gearbox, covering the mechanical part and the control software.
The project also received financial support from TotalEnergies, to promote BioNGV retrofit as a mean to deploy clean fuels, as well as from ADEME to support innovation and accelerate the energy transition.
The transport operator Berthelet, will operate the first ECOl’car on school lines, and will document its feedback during 2022.
